Russian drone crashes in Romania after entering its airspace

No injuries, Romanian Air Force scrambled F-16 fighter jets

A Russian military drone has entered Romanian airspace and crashed in the country's territory after being diverted by Ukrainian air defense, the Romanian Ministry of Defense reported, quoted by Agerpres, BTA reports.

No people were injured in the incident and no material damage was caused.

According to authorities, the drone entered about 4 km into Romanian territory and crashed near the village of Parkes in Tulcea County.

Shortly before that, two F-16 fighter jets were scrambled from the Borcea air base to monitor the situation after a new Russian drone attack against targets in Ukraine, near the Romanian border.

The RO-ALERT early warning system has been activated for the population in the northern part of Tulcea County.
